Understanding Bitcoin IRAs

A Bitcoin IRA is a specialized retirement account that allows investors to hold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ies as part of their retirement portfolio. Similar to traditional IRAs, Bitcoin IRAs provide tax advantages, enabling individuals to save for retirement while potentially benefiting from the appreciation of cryptocurrency assets.

There are two primary types of IRAs—traditional and Roth—each with distinct tax implications:

  • Traditional Bitcoin IRA: Contributions to a traditional Bitcoin IRA may be tax-deductible in the year they are made. Taxes are deferred until withdrawal, which typically occurs during retirement. When money is taken out, it is taxed as ordinary income.

  • Roth Bitcoin IRA: Contributions to a Roth Bitcoin IRA are made with after-tax dollars, meaning there is no upfront tax deduction. However, withdrawals in retirement (including any gains) can be tax-free, provided certain conditions are met.

Benefits of a Bitcoin IRA

  1. Tax Advantages: Bitcoin IRAs offer significant tax benefits that can help maximize investment growth. The ability to defer taxes on earnings or withdraw funds tax-free (in the case of a Roth IRA) can be a game-changer for investors.

  2. Diversification: Adding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ies to a retirement portfolio can enhance diversification. Cryptocurrencies often behave differently than traditional assets like stocks and bonds, potentially reducing overall portfolio risk.

  3. Long-Term Growth Potential: C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in have demonstrated significant long-term growth since their inception. For investors willing to embrace this volatility, a Bitcoin IRA can serve as a hedge against inflation and traditional market fluctuations.

  4. Secure Storage: Most reputable Bitcoin IRA custodians provide secure storage for digital assets, which reduces the risk associated with holding cryptocurrencies. Cold storage options and multi-signature wallets enhance security and protect against theft or loss.

  5. Direct Control: Bitcoin IRAs typically allow investors to control their investments. Investors can choose from a wide range of digital assets, manage their portfolios, and make buy or sell decisions.

Tax-Free Trading in a Bitcoin IRA

One of the most attractive features of a Bitcoin IRA is the ability to trade cryptocurrencies without immediate tax consequences. When you trade within a Bitcoin IRA, any capital gains generated from the sale of Bitcoin or other digital assets are not taxed until you withdraw the funds. This tax-deferral allows for the reinvestment of profits, potentially leading to more significant returns over time.

For example, if you purchase Bitcoin at $10,000 and sell it at $50,000 within your Bitcoin IRA, you will not owe capital gains taxes on the $40,000 profit until you take a distribution from your IRA. This feature empowers investors to actively manage their portfolios, capitalize on market opportunities, and optimize returns.

Setting Up a Bitcoin IRA

  1. Choose a Custodian: To establish a Bitcoin IRA, you must choose a custodian that specializes in cryptocurrency IRAs. Research and evaluate various options based on fees, security, and customer service.

  2. Open an Account: Complete the necessary paperwork to open your Bitcoin IRA account with the chosen custodian.

  3. Fund the Account: You can fund your Bitcoin IRA through a direct contribution, rollovers from other retirement accounts, or transfers from existing IRAs.

  4. Choose Your Investments: Select the cryptocurrencies you wish to include in your IRA. Your custodian will provide a platform for trading and managing your assets.

  5. Monitor and Manage: Regularly review your investments, trade as necessary, and stay informed about market developments to optimize your retirement portfolio.
